How to Convert 5000 Meters to Miles

To convert 5000 meters to miles, you can use the following formula: miles = 5000 meters / 1609.34. This formula is based on the fact that 1 mile is equal to 1609.34 meters. To use this formula, simply divide 5000 meters by 1609.34, and you'll get the equivalent distance in miles.

Here's a step-by-step guide to converting 5000 meters to miles:

  • Write down the distance in meters (5000)
  • Divide the distance by 1609.34
  • Round the result to the desired number of decimal places

For example, if you want to convert 5000 meters to miles, you would divide 5000 by 1609.34, which gives you approximately 3.106856 miles. If you want to round this to two decimal places, you would write 3.11 miles.

What is a 5000 Meter Run?

A 5000-meter run, also known as a 5K, is a distance of 5 kilometers that athletes compete over in various track and field events. This distance is a staple in many international competitions, including the Olympics, and is a benchmark for long-distance runners.

5000 meters is equivalent to 15.73 laps around a standard 400-meter track, making it a grueling test of endurance for athletes.

Conversion from 5000 meters to miles

When converting 5000 meters to miles, we need to consider the exact distance in both units. A mile is equivalent to 1609.34 meters. To convert 5000 meters to miles, we divide 5000 by 1609.34, which gives us approximately 3.1069 miles.

For simplicity, we often round this conversion to 3.1 miles. However, it's essential to remember that this conversion is an approximation and may vary slightly depending on the specific application.
